Violence & Gore
-
- A man socks a mirror while cutting himself shaving.
- This movie actually does not contain any gore, and has very little blood, but the violence is present and quite strong.
- A prisoner is sadistically tortured by the guards and the deputy warden in various manners: he is beaten; he is thrown down the stairs. One official slices a prisoner's Achilles tendon (ankle) condemning him to be lame for life.
- A man is killed by a spoon pierced in his throat. He is shown lying on the ground with some blood. A few black & white photos of his corpse are seen later.

Frightening & Intense Scenes
-
- This movie focuses on the violence in a prison, and is quite intense and psychological. The Deputy Warden seems to be unduly sadistic towards the prisoners. One murder is dreamlike and surreal.
- The main character is tortured and left in solitary confinement for 3 years, always in complete darkness, and with only half an hour of air per year.
- He experiences mental instability which comes across to viewers and can be intense.
- The torture scenes are not very graphic but they include some forceful beatings which some will find distressing. We see the scars he carries as a result of the abuses. He is also limping.
